引言

随着物联网(IoT)技术的飞速发展,智慧城市已经成为全球范围内的重要议题。物联网通过将物理世界与数字世界连接起来,为城市提供了更加高效、智能和可持续的管理方式。本文将深入探讨物联网如何重塑智慧城市,分析其带来的机遇与挑战。

物联网在智慧城市中的应用

1. 智能交通系统

物联网技术可以实现对交通流量的实时监测和智能调控,提高道路使用效率,减少拥堵。例如,通过安装在车辆上的传感器收集数据,智能交通系统可以优化红绿灯的配时,实现交通流量的高效管理。

# 模拟智能交通系统代码示例
class TrafficSystem:
    def __init__(self):
        self.traffic_data = []

    def collect_data(self, vehicle_id, location):
        self.traffic_data.append((vehicle_id, location))

    def optimize_traffic_light(self):
        # 根据收集到的数据优化红绿灯配时
        pass

# 创建交通系统实例
traffic_system = TrafficSystem()
# 模拟车辆行驶
traffic_system.collect_data('vehicle1', 'intersection1')

2. 智能能源管理

物联网技术可以帮助城市实现能源的智能分配和优化使用,降低能源消耗。例如,通过安装在家庭、企业和公共场所的智能电表,可以实现用电数据的实时监测和远程控制。

# 模拟智能能源管理系统代码示例
class EnergyManagementSystem:
    def __init__(self):
        self.energy_usage = {}

    def collect_usage(self, location, usage):
        self.energy_usage[location] = usage

    def optimize_energy(self):
        # 根据收集到的数据优化能源分配
        pass

# 创建能源管理系统实例
energy_management_system = EnergyManagementSystem()
# 模拟能源使用
energy_management_system.collect_usage('building1', 100)

3. 智能公共安全

物联网技术可以提高城市公共安全水平,例如通过安装在公共场所的摄像头和传感器,实现对犯罪活动的实时监控和预警。

# 模拟智能公共安全系统代码示例
class PublicSafetySystem:
    def __init__(self):
        self.security_data = []

    def collect_data(self, location, event):
        self.security_data.append((location, event))

    def alert_security(self):
        # 根据收集到的数据发出安全预警
        pass

# 创建公共安全系统实例
public_safety_system = PublicSafetySystem()
# 模拟安全事件
public_safety_system.collect_data('park1', 'robbery')

物联网带来的机遇

1. 提高城市运营效率

物联网技术可以帮助城市实现智能化管理,提高城市运营效率,降低管理成本。

2. 改善居民生活质量

通过物联网技术,城市可以为居民提供更加便捷、舒适和安全的居住环境。

3. 促进经济增长

物联网技术可以推动新兴产业的发展,为城市创造更多就业机会。

物联网带来的挑战

1. 数据安全与隐私保护

物联网设备产生的海量数据涉及个人隐私,如何确保数据安全与隐私保护成为一大挑战。

2. 技术标准与兼容性

物联网设备种类繁多,技术标准不统一,如何实现设备之间的兼容性成为一大难题。

3. 基础设施建设

物联网技术在智慧城市中的应用需要大量的基础设施建设,包括网络、传感器等,这对城市基础设施提出了更高要求。

结论

物联网技术在智慧城市建设中发挥着重要作用,既带来了巨大机遇,也带来了诸多挑战。只有充分认识到这些机遇与挑战,才能更好地推动智慧城市建设,实现城市的可持续发展。